Your haven from Boston, is just a 16 mile drive northeast, along the shore. Park your car and your cares, as you savor your view of Marblehead's harbor, filled with yachts, sharing the waters with the sailboats and lobster boats, as they have for years.

You can walk out the front door and stroll back in time,through the 17th. and 18th. century neighborhoods, rich in history, filled with gracious homes, welcoming merchants in their diverse shops--delightful restaurants abound, Even the grocery store is a short walk!

Be sure to visit Abbott Hall, with the original painting of "The Spirit of '76", or the King Hooper Mansion and the Lee Mansion, where local artists have contributed their works.

Of course Crocker Park, being so close, beckons you for picnicking, swimming and fishing. Don't miss the views from Fort Sewall or Burial Hill. Activities abound, be sure to take in the week long Festival of Arts.
